IMPORTANT SAFEGUARDS FOR YOUR KAMBROOK CAPTIVG3 CYCLONIC BAGLESS VACUUM
• Carefully read all instructions before operating the Kambrook CaptivG3 Cyclonic Bagless Vacuum for the first time and save for future reference.
• To protect against electric shock, do not immerse the vacuum, cord or plug in water or any other liquid.
• Ensure that the power source to be used is the same as the voltage requirements of the product.
• Always switch vacuum cleaner to off, then switch off at the power outlet, and then unplug the vacuum cleaner when not in use and prior to cleaning the dust container or filters.
• Never use the vacuum cleaner without a dust container and motor protection filter in place.
• Never use the vacuum cleaner to vacuum hot ashes, broken glass, sharp objects or liquids.
• Never use in the presence of explosive liquids or vapours.
• Never vacuum up inflammable or poisonous liquids such as petrol, copier toner or other volatile substances. Never vacuum up acids, asbestos or asbestos dust.
• Do not leave the vacuum cleaner unattended when in use. Young children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play with the vacuum cleaner.
• Close supervision is required at all times when operating the vacuum cleaner near children.
• This vacuum cleaner is suitable for domestic use only. Do not use this vacuum cleaner for anything other than its intended use.
• Do not use or store outdoors.
• Fully extend the cord (to the yellow tape mark) whenever the vacuum cleaner is in use. Please ensure that the cord is not extended past the red tape mark.
• Do not leave the appliance unattended when in use.
• Regularly inspect the supply cord, plug and actual appliance for any damage. If damage is found in any way, immediately cease use of the vacuum and return the entire vacuum to your nearest authorised Kambrook service centre for examination, replacement
or repair.

Important Safeguards For All Electrical Appliances
• Carefully read all instructions before operating the appliance and save for future reference.
• Remove and safely discard all packaging material and promotional labels before using the appliance for the first time.
• Fully unwind the power cord before use.
• Do not let the power cord hang over the edge of a bench or table, touch hot surfaces or become knotted.
• To protect against electric shock, do not immerse the power cord, power plug or appliance in water or any other liquid, unless it is recommended in the cleaning instructions.
• The appliance is not intended for use by persons (including children) with re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the appliance, by a person responsible for their safety.
• Children should be supervised to ensure that they do not play with the appliance.
• It is recommended to inspect the appliance regularly. Do not use the appliance if the power supply cord, plug, connector or appliance becomes damaged in anyway. Return the entire appliance to the nearest authorised Kambrook Service Centre for examination and/or repair.
• Any maintenance other than cleaning should be performed at an authorised Kambrook Service Centre.
• This appliance is for household use only. Do not use this appliance for other than its intended use. Do not use in moving vehicles or boats. Do not use outdoors.
Misuse may cause injury.
• The installation of a residual current device (safety switch) is recommended to provide additional safety protection when using electrical appliances. It is advisable that a safety switch with a rated residual operating current not exceeding 30mA be installed in the electrical circuit supplying the appliance. See your electrician for professional advice
• Always turn the appliance to the OFF position, switch off at the power outlet and unplug at the power outlet when the appliance is not in use.
• Before cleaning, always turn the appliance to the OFF position, switch off at the power outlet, unplug at the power outlet and remove the power cord, if detachable, from the appliance and allow all parts to cool.
• Do not place this appliance on or near a heat source, such as hot plate, oven or heaters.
• Position the appliance at a minimum distance of 20cm away from walls, curtains and other heat or steam sensitive materials and provide adequate space above and on all sides for air
circulation.

Before First Use
Remove any promotional material from the vacuum cleaner.
When unpacking the vacuum cleaner check to see you have received all the required components, such as the hose and other accessories before discarding the packaging.
To Operate the Vacuum Cleaner
Locate the crush proof hose and push the connection point into the hose inlet connection on the front side of the vacuum, until a “click” sound is heard.
Connect the wide end of the metal wand to the hose end, and push together firmly.
Fully extend the power cord by pulling the power plug out from the rear of the vacuum, until the yellow tape on the cord is showing.
NOTE: Ensure that you do not over extend the power cord – do not extend past the red warning tape on the cord.
Plug into a 230/240V power point and switch the power on at the power point.
To commence vacuuming, push down on the on/off button the vacuum cleaner.
When vacuuming is complete, push down on the ‘on/off’ button to switch off. Turn the power off at the outlet and then remove the power cord from the power outlet. When removing the plug from the power outlet, grasp the plug not the cord.
To retract the cord push down on the ‘cord rewind’ button vacuum cleaner.

Operating Instructions continued
Variable Power Control
The power booster lever on the vacuum can be used for variable power control. Slide the lever toward the MAX marking for vacuuming hard floor and carpet surfaces. Slide the lever toward the MIN marking when using the crevice, upholstery and brush tools.
Fig. 3
Crevice and Brush Tool Accessories
Set the variable speed control between minimum and medium power when using the tool accessories.
Hard Floor Tool (KBV280 ONLY)
Fig. 5
The hard floor tool is ideal for vacuuming hard floors, with improved pick-up.
Simply fit the hard floor tool to the narrow end of the wand and push together firmly.
Fig. 4
Fig. 6
The crevice tool is ideal for vacuuming hard to reach places such as the edges along skirting boards.
The brush and upholstery tools can be used to vacuum delicate surfaces and areas such as shelves and venetian blinds.

Care and Maintenance
Check all filters and replace them regularly. It is recommended to clean the filters after every use. For normal household vacuuming the filters should be replaced at least twice a year.
If you encounter reduced vacuum cleaner performance, check:
• Dust capacity in dust container
• All filters, including dust, motor and exhaust. Any clogging in the filters will reduce the efficiency of your vacuum cleaner
To clean the outside of the unit, wipe the exterior with a soft, damp cloth. Never use an abrasive cleaner.
Emptying the Dust Container
Fig. 8
To remove the dust container, ensure the vacuum is down on its wheels; remove the dust container by pressing down on the button on top of the dust container. Once released carefully lift the container upwards.
Fig. 9
Fig. 7
Always switch the vacuum off, then switch off at the power outlet and unplug prior to replacing filters or emptying the dust container.
For optimum use, the dust container should be emptied after every use. When the dust container reaches the capacity mark ‘MAX’, it is essential to thoroughly clean both the dust container and filters.

Care and Maintenance continued
Shake and tap the cone until all the fine dust particles are removed. The cone can also be hand washed. Allow the cone to completely air dry before re­assembling.
To replace the cone into the dust container, grip the two pockets at the base of the cone with two fingers, slide the cone into the allocated bracket inside the dust container and twist clockwise to ‘CLOSE’ until resistance is felt.
Fig. 15
7. Place the dust container back in
the vacuum cleaner for next use.
NOTE: If the Canister does not easily fit in position, the filter casing may be in the wrong orientation. Do not force the dust canister back into position.
IMPORTANT: Dirty and clogged filters may result in reduced suction performance. It is recommended that filters are cleaned after every use and replaced regularly to ensure maximum efficiency from your vacuum.
Exhaust filter
The exhaust filter should be cleaned every six months. Simply unclip the grill on the top of the vacuum cleaner towards the rear, shake and tap the filter to remove any dust accumulated. Then relocate the filter and reattach the grill.
NOTE: Always switch the vacuum off, then switch off at the power outlet and unplug the appliance prior to cleaning or replacing either filter.
To clean the outside of the unit, wipe the exterior with a soft, damp cloth. Never use an abrasive cleaner.
IMPORTANT: Check and replace both the motor protection and HEPA filters approximately twice a year or when visibly clogged.
